The value of auto-updates
I just noticed something interesting on my website stats. For the first 15 days of January (well, 14½ days), Firefox accounted for 22.5% of my hits. The top three versions were:
| Firefox 2.0.0.1 | 9.7% |
| Firefox 1.5.0.9 | 9.2% |
| Firefox 1.0.7 | 0.8% |
Notice anything interesting? The first two are the most recent security releases in major versions that have had auto-update. 1.0.7, however, is not. In fact, 1.0.8 (which is the most recent security release in the 1.0 series) comes in at only 68 hits, less than any other non-beta release, and registering 0%.
It looks like a lot of people stopped at 1.0.7 -- the last release before Firefox 1.5 -- and never updated to 1.0.8. By contrast, people on the 1.5 series have mostly updated to 1.5.0.9 (which came out after Firefox 2). What's different? Auto-updates.
